Ireland Day 1

We are now officially in Ireland!

Ok here is a recap of how Shawn and I got here and what we did our first day.

Plane ride: We flew from Houston to Chicago, had a 7 hr layover(geez!) and then flew overnight into Dublin arriving at 9:30am Sunday. I guess I'm not a great flyer because I could not get comfortable and didn't sleep. So I was awake for about 21 hrs straight!

Arriving: Once we arrive at our hotel off of O'Connel St. we are not allowed to check in till 2pm! (grr!) don't mess with a sleepy Angel. so we waited in the Lobby because we did not feel refreshed to let Dublin see us yet. My wonderful husband kept asking for our room check in every half hour and we got to check in at 12:30. Now, everyone said do not sleep, or you will not get yourself on the right time schedule, and what do we do, sleep! We didn't wake up until 4:30. but we were rested :)

We got up, refreshed and headed out to see Dublin. We first went to Flannaghan's to have some traditional Irish food. I had roast beef with creamed potatoes (mashed potatoes) and Shawn had an Irish breakfast which included, fried eggs (over easy), chips (French fries), bacon, sausage, and beans! I loved my meal. It was warm in my tummy! Yummy. Shawn did not.

Then we walked around towards Christ church cathedral. Dublin has so many tourists from all over the world and is very busy. Oh yes and you have. To be careful crossing the street, look left! The drivers are on the other side of the street and seat! Now, I am no travel expert so I only say this from my experience but Dublin seems to me kinda like Amsterdam. The atmosphere is quite the same. I enjoy the city. There is so much to do.

After spending some time at the church admiring it's beauty, we head back to the hotel, noticing places we want to check out later, and because everything we tried to go into closed at 7! We rest at hotel again to get ready for our first night out!

After a nap, we are now ready to go to the pubs. We hit up the tourist spot, temple bar and go to Quay's bar. I had my first Guinness and Shawn had his rum and coke. The pub was great, there was a guy with a guitar playing music and a whole lotta people in the pub. It was fun singing along. Then we went to fitzsimmons a pub the hostess said had 4 levels. We walk in, not as packed as pub 1, so we try to go downstairs to the night club, which is €5 per person, so we pay, get Down there and there is only 2 people dancing! So we ended the night there, having a taste from home, McDonald's before bed.
